Masco Slashes FY EPS Guidance to $4.21-$4.41, Down from Prior $4.40-$4.60

Summary
Masco cut its full-year EPS guidance to $4.21-$4.41, a sharp drop from the $4.40-$4.60 range provided just hours ago in its Q2 earnings release. The revision wipes out the optimism from the earlier report, which had highlighted a 26% adjusted EPS gain and tariff refunds. The stock is trading near its 52-week high, so this sudden guidance cut could trigger a significant pullback. The earlier 8-K and 10-Q filings today had emphasized margin expansion and a $300 million ASR, but this new range suggests underlying headwinds that weren't disclosed in the initial release. Traders will need to reassess the earnings trajectory immediately.
At the time of this announcement, MAS was trading at $81.60 on NYSE in the Manufacturing sector, with a market capitalization of approximately $16.5B. The 52-week trading range was $58.16 to $83.64.
